Experts find 'reasonable grounds' to believe the U.S. committed war crimes in Iran

Experts commissioned by the UN report that they have “reasonable grounds” to believe the U.S. committed war crimes during two airstrikes in Iran, including one that hit a school in February.

Here & Now’s Peter O’Dowd speaks with Negar Mortazavi, senior fellow at the Center for International Policy and host of “The Iran Podcast.”
